The Australian Beverages Council has found Australia’s thirst for low sugar drinks has been growing for more than two decades. New research published in peer-reviewed journal Nutrients found there has been a 30 per cent (per capita) drop in sugar contribution from non alcoholic, water based beverages between 1997-2018.
